2008 Hyundai Tucson vs. 1986 Buick Century

To start off, 2008 Hyundai Tucson is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Buick Century.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Buick Century would be higher. At 3,800 cc (6 cylinders), 1986 Buick Century is equipped with a bigger engine.

Because 2008 Hyundai Tucson is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1986 Buick Century.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Hyundai Tucson will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1986 Buick Century (270 Nm)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Hyundai Tucson. (249 Nm). This means 1986 Buick Century will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Hyundai Tucson.
